Этот баннер — требование Роскомнадзора для исполнения 152 ФЗ.
«На сайте осуществляется обработка файлов cookie, необходимых для работы сайта, а также для анализа использования сайта и улучшения предоставляемых сервисов с использованием метрической программы Яндекс.Метрика. Продолжая использовать сайт, вы даёте согласие с использованием данных технологий».
Политика конфиденциальности
|
|
|
DataGrid
|
|||
|---|---|---|---|
|
#18+
Помогите разобраться в следующей проблеме. С помошью Server Exploer переташил нужную таблицу в форму, создались sqlConnection и sqlDataAdapter. Затем через sqlDataAdapter создал DataSet. Создал DataGrid и в его свойствах DataSourse выбрал DataSet, а в свойстве DataMember выбрал имя таблицы. Запускаю приложение, а DataGrid пустая, Почему????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.10.2003, 13:10 |
|
||
|
DataGrid
|
|||
|---|---|---|---|
|
#18+
единственное, что не сделал designer - это заполнение dataset из базы данных. в нужном месте программы (а он этого места просто не знает) надо руками прописать: dataAdapter.Fill(..); 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.10.2003, 13:22 |
|
||
|
DataGrid
|
|||
|---|---|---|---|
|
#18+
Спасибо. Все работает Теперь следующая проблема: Что необходимо для того чтобы удалить или создать строку?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.10.2003, 14:00 |
|
||
|
DataGrid
|
|||
|---|---|---|---|
|
#18+
если в смысле сохранения в БД, то в нужном месте поставить Код: plaintext 1.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.10.2003, 14:23 |
|
||
|
DataGrid
|
|||
|---|---|---|---|
|
#18+
Вставил как ты сказал, но появляется ошибка "Concurrency violation: the Delete Command affected 0 records.". Что ему не хватает?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.10.2003, 14:45 |
|
||
|
DataGrid
|
|||
|---|---|---|---|
|
#18+
Исходя из собственного опыта, рекомендую Connection, DataAdapter и DataSet создавать РУКАМИ, а не с помощью дизайнера. И разобраться соответственно как это все работает на уровне кода. Получишь гораздо бОльшую гибкость и мощь. Я с этим дизайнером в свое время так намучался, что теперь его вообще практически не использую (разве что в самых элементарных случаях). А если поменять это..., а если поменять то..., а если надо сложнее? Правильно - дизайнер, в этих случаях нафиг! :) PS. Что ему не хватает? А ХЗ, что ему не хватает, ты же код не приводишь.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.10.2003, 16:23 |
|
||
|
DataGrid
|
|||
|---|---|---|---|
|
#18+
Хорошо, если руками то это выглядит так. Создал кнопку с кодом. Код: plaintext 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 20. 21. 22. 23. 24. 25. 26. 27. 28. Теперь необходимо создать кнопки для удаления строки и кнопку для вставки новой строки.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 24.10.2003, 16:31 |
|
||
|
|

start [/forum/topic.php?fid=20&fpage=1044&tid=1439893]: |
0ms |
get settings: |
9ms |
get forum list: |
20ms |
check forum access: |
4ms |
check topic access: |
4ms |
track hit: |
42ms |
get topic data: |
13ms |
get forum data: |
4ms |
get page messages: |
54ms |
get tp. blocked users: |
2ms |
| others: | 257ms |
| total: | 409ms |

| 0 / 0 |
